OEMs are a dime-a-dozen - figure about $25 each on ebay for a clean rim. Shipping makes charging much more a losing proposition. I agree here - keep the really good 4 OEMs. you can try to sell the rest, but ultimately if you can find another RX7 owner who you can give them too, it will save you a trip to the dump. Sad but true state of affairs...
